[you might get a loaded one for $1000 over invoice. Good luck!



$1000 over invoice? $500 over invoice is all some one should pay according to my car dealing friend. He says that anything more than that means your not getting the best deal possible.

The dealership needs to move cars off the lot fast in order to keep their discount with the manufacture. If a car sits on the lot for a week or two then the fleet manager starts to panic. $500 is a fair profit for the dealership to make on a car considering all they did was wash it once or twice and park it on the lot.

My friend also says that buyers should never shop for payments. Doing so will cost you big. Instead, shop price and let the payments come out to what they come out to. If you shop payments, the dealer ship will always put something called "leg" in the payment (this is how the individual dealer makes his commission) and you will end up paying way more in the long run than you would have if you shopped price.


Do this. When you get to the dealer, ask to see the fleet manager and the invoice for the car you want. The fleet manager does not make his or her money via sales commission. The person who approaches you out at the car does. Therefore, you will pay more dealing with him than you will dealing with the fleet manager.

If the dealership balks when you ask to see the invoice, you should bail. They are going to try to screw you. They must keep a copy of the invoices for all the cars on the lot so if they tell you that they can't find it they are lying to you and continuing to deal with them will waste your time and your money.

I got shopped by payment and I'm paying wayyyy more for the car then I wanted. BUT I'm not in a lease, I got the car for what I wanted to pay a month. Plus I'll never pay it off...

Fair enough, but most likely you'll get less on the re-sale because you paid more at the out set and, your more likely to become "upside down" meaning you owe more on the car than it will fetch by selling it. Your also paying more in interest because the price of the car ended up being higher.

Don't feel bad, it happened to me years ago and I learned my lesson the hard way as well.
